How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    Polypipe Building Products are focused on delivering solutions to the residential sector. Polypipe Building Products works with national and local developers, plumbing and heating engineers, general builders and groundworkers to deliver above and below ground drainage systems, rainwater solutions as well as hot and cold plastic plumbing products.

    Role: The Transport Supervisor will have excellent communication skills liaising with management, employees and external service providers in a professional manner, working closely with all internal stakeholders in order to provide an effective and proficient service to all customers.

    Main duties will include overseeing the daily transportation operations, including scheduling and routing while ensuring compliance with transportation laws and regulations.

    Key Responsibilities:

    *

    Take direction from the Transport Manager in the management of activities related to dispatching, routing and tracking of delivery vehicles

    *

    Plan, organise and manage the work of subordinate staff to ensure that the daily transport plan is accomplished in a manner consistent with organisational requirements

    *

    Assist with investigations to verify and resolve customer complaints

    *

    Conduct accident investigations and maintain safety standards

    *

    Maintain vehicles in optimal condition and manage repair schedules

    *

    Monitor transportation costs and optimize budgets

    *

    Ensure compliance with all legislation relating to operation of goods vehicles & driver licencing

    *

    Uphold schedules and policy changes

    *

    Collaborate with departmental staff members in order to deliver agreed policies, procedures, goals and objectives

    *

    Coach, train and develop your team to enable them to continuously improve their performance, professionalism and competence

    *

    Ensure all activities are carried out whilst complying with all measures introduced by the company with respect to Health, Safety and Environment

    Skills & Requirements:

    *

    Transport/Logistics or Distribution experience in a fast-paced environment whilst leading a team is essential for this role

    *

    Up to date knowledge of H&S regulations within a transport environment

    *

    Self motivated and have the ability to make decisions on own initiative

    *

    Excellent organisational skills

    *

    Strong communication skills and the ability to communicate at all levels

    Working Hours & Benefits:

    *

    Monday - Friday 6:00am until 2:30pm

    *

    25 days holiday entitlement

    *

    Contributory pension scheme - matched up to 8%

    *

    Life assurance

    *

    Enhanced Maternity & Paternity pay

    *

    Save as you earn Sharesave Scheme

    *

    Cycle to work scheme

    *

    Free flu vouchers

    *

    Various health & wellbeing initiatives including complimentary occupational health on-site physiotherapy and counselling services.

    *

    Staff discount on all Genuit Group products

    *

    Free on-site parking
